I have a paging grid which I feed with data via a paging loader (remote sort) and RPC proxy - it works very nicely.

I have added a search option, which sets properties in the PagingLoadConfig to pass to the server. When I enter search values, my data set correctly reflects the values I have entered.

When I use the paging controls, I still see the expected subset of data (I understand this is because the PagingLoadConfig object is being reused).

However, when I click a column header to sort, I get all data, the search values are lost - I'm guessing this is because a new load config object is created.

Is there am easy way I can reuse the load config when sorting or is there another way around this problem.